Recognizing Automobile Diagnostics

In today's automobile landscape, a comprehensive understanding of automobile diagnostics is crucial for efficient car repair and maintenance. Automobile diagnostics encompasses an array of methods and tools used to recognize and assess vehicle performance concerns. This procedure typically includes using customized equipment to retrieve information from the vehicle's onboard computer system systems, which keep an eye on numerous parts consisting of the engine, transmission, and emissions systems.

Modern vehicles are outfitted with innovative diagnostic capabilities that can expose fault codes, sensing unit analyses, and system statuses. Technicians use these diagnostics to determine problems that might not be immediately visible with typical examination approaches. An accurate medical diagnosis creates the structure for any kind of fixing procedure, allowing for targeted interventions instead of guesswork, which can result in unnecessary repair work and boosted expenses.


Understanding the principles of car diagnostics likewise includes familiarity with the numerous analysis devices offered, including OBD-II scanners, multimeters, and oscilloscopes. Proficiency of these devices makes it possible for service technicians to analyze data efficiently and use their searchings for to recover automobile performance. As vehicle innovation remains to progress, remaining notified regarding the most up to date diagnostic approaches and tools is crucial for automobile professionals seeking to provide premium service.

Diagnostic Equipments and Technologies

The performance of extensive diagnostics in vehicle repair service relies greatly on the advanced diagnostic devices and technologies readily available to specialists. Modern lorries are furnished with elaborate digital systems that require advanced tools for precise evaluation. OBD-II scanners, for instance, are crucial for reading difficulty codes created by the car's onboard computer system. These codes provide vital understandings into prospective breakdowns, enabling specialists to resolve issues a lot more specifically.

In addition to OBD-II scanners, advanced diagnostic devices such look at this web-site as oscilloscopes and multimeters enable professionals to assess electric signals and perform in-depth assessments of different elements. This technology facilitates the identification of complex problems that might not be apparent through visual evaluations alone.

Additionally, specialized software program applications have actually arised, allowing service technicians to accessibility manufacturer-specific information and troubleshooting procedures, which enhances their diagnostic capabilities. These devices not only streamline the repair service procedure but also improve precision, reducing the likelihood of misdiagnosis.

Inevitably, the assimilation of these ingenious diagnostic devices and modern technologies equips service technicians to provide effective and reliable repair work solutions, ensuring that lorries are brought back to optimal efficiency levels while minimizing downtime for the consumer.

Typical Issues Recognized

Often experienced concerns in automobile repair work diagnostics consist of issues with the ignition system, fuel distribution, and electric elements. Ignition system failures usually manifest as engine misfires or failure to begin, typically because of defective spark plugs, ignition coils, or timing concerns. These problems can seriously affect engine performance and fuel efficiency.

Fuel shipment concerns, such as blocked fuel filters or falling short fuel pumps, can cause inadequate fuel getting to the engine, resulting in bad acceleration and stalling. Diagnostics in these instances focus on fuel pressure examinations and analyzing gas injectors to ensure appropriate performance.

Electrical elements are an additional constant source of diagnostic obstacles. Faulty electrical wiring, blown integrates, or malfunctioning sensing units can impede automobile procedures, resulting in control panel caution lights or erratic performance. Service technicians frequently use multimeters and analysis scanners to determine electric faults accurately.

Future of Car Diagnostics

Improvements in modern technology are positioned to change the future of vehicle diagnostics, boosting both precision and effectiveness in the repair service procedure. As automobiles come to be significantly complicated, integrating expert system (AI) and artificial intelligence into diagnostic tools will allow for even more precise recognition of concerns. These modern technologies can assess information patterns, anticipate failures, and provide real-time insights, dramatically lowering diagnostic time.

Moreover, the learn this here now surge of connected cars, geared up with Net of Things (IoT) capabilities, enables constant monitoring of vehicle systems. This connection enables for remote diagnostics, allowing specialists to obtain signals about potential problems prior to they rise. This proactive technique can lead to more timely repair services and boosted lorry reliability.

Moreover, boosted truth (AR) and online truth (VR) are set to enhance service technician training and diagnostic procedures. These technologies can imitate fixing circumstances, allowing service technicians to practice and fine-tune their skills in a safe atmosphere.
